The Saturday medium trip had lunch on top of Bull Hill in the northern Haurangis. The route was varied, starting with a logging road, then through pine trees before hitting a DoC track leading to the top. They came out over farmland, in a bitingly cold southerly rain storm. 8 members, 3 non members The new Sunday afternoon trip took the ferry across to Days Bay, then walked the ridge above the bay before catching the 4.15 pm ferry back to Wellington. 4 members, 1 non member The Family group had a great day tubing the Taherenikau on Sunday, in good water levels. 15 members, 6 non members |
